Transaction 2897160c593808c0a801b11316176c7fbe1f9864af7612df4fdf617c5957324c

1 Input
2 Outputs
  • 2897160c593808c0a801b11316176c7fbe1f9864af7612df4fdf617c5957324c:0
  • value  4031740
    address  1JDqErvVhodabW67GgPQ7oJhtgAX77AZCn
  • 2897160c593808c0a801b11316176c7fbe1f9864af7612df4fdf617c5957324c:1
  • value  250382
    address  13ca4L4TMigyvTHzy9FqPYvTJC4hoxE7jk